serviceNamespace
public final ServiceNamespace serviceNamespace()
The namespace of the Amazon Web Services service that provides the resource. For a resource provided by your own application or service, use
custom-resourceinstead.If the service returns an enum value that is not available in the current SDK version,
serviceNamespacewill returnServiceNamespace.UNKNOWN_TO_SDK_VERSION. The raw value returned by the service is available fromserviceNamespaceAsString().- Returns:

resourceId
public final String resourceId()
The identifier of the resource associated with the scaling activity. This string consists of the resource type and unique identifier.
-
ECS service - The resource type is
serviceand the unique identifier is the cluster name and service name. Example:service/default/sample-webapp. -
Spot Fleet - The resource type is
spot-fleet-requestand the unique identifier is the Spot Fleet request ID. Example:spot-fleet-request/sfr-73fbd2ce-aa30-494c-8788-1cee4EXAMPLE. -
EMR cluster - The resource type is
instancegroupand the unique identifier is the cluster ID and instance group ID. Example:instancegroup/j-2EEZNYKUA1NTV/ig-1791Y4E1L8YI0. -
AppStream 2.0 fleet - The resource type is
fleetand the unique identifier is the fleet name. Example:fleet/sample-fleet. -
DynamoDB table - The resource type is
tableand the unique identifier is the table name. Example:table/my-table. -
DynamoDB global secondary index - The resource type is
indexand the unique identifier is the index name. Example:table/my-table/index/my-table-index. -
Aurora DB cluster - The resource type is
clusterand the unique identifier is the cluster name. Example:cluster:my-db-cluster. -
SageMaker endpoint variant - The resource type is
variantand the unique identifier is the resource ID. Example:endpoint/my-end-point/variant/KMeansClustering. -
Custom resources are not supported with a resource type. This parameter must specify the
OutputValuefrom the CloudFormation template stack used to access the resources. The unique identifier is defined by the service provider. More information is available in our GitHub repository. -
Amazon Comprehend document classification endpoint - The resource type and unique identifier are specified using the endpoint ARN. Example:
arn:aws:comprehend:us-west-2:123456789012:document-classifier-endpoint/EXAMPLE. -
Amazon Comprehend entity recognizer endpoint - The resource type and unique identifier are specified using the endpoint ARN. Example:
arn:aws:comprehend:us-west-2:123456789012:entity-recognizer-endpoint/EXAMPLE. -
Lambda provisioned concurrency - The resource type is
functionand the unique identifier is the function name with a function version or alias name suffix that is not$LATEST. Example:function:my-function:prodorfunction:my-function:1. -
Amazon Keyspaces table - The resource type is
tableand the unique identifier is the table name. Example:keyspace/mykeyspace/table/mytable. -
Amazon MSK cluster - The resource type and unique identifier are specified using the cluster ARN. Example:
arn:aws:kafka:us-east-1:123456789012:cluster/demo-cluster-1/6357e0b2-0e6a-4b86-a0b4-70df934c2e31-5. -
Amazon ElastiCache replication group - The resource type is
replication-groupand the unique identifier is the replication group name. Example:replication-group/mycluster. -
Neptune cluster - The resource type is
clusterand the unique identifier is the cluster name. Example:cluster:mycluster. -
SageMaker Serverless endpoint - The resource type is
variantand the unique identifier is the resource ID. Example:endpoint/my-end-point/variant/KMeansClustering. -
SageMaker inference component - The resource type is
inference-componentand the unique identifier is the resource ID. Example:inference-component/my-inference-component.

scalableDimension
public final ScalableDimension scalableDimension()
The scalable dimension. This string consists of the service namespace, resource type, and scaling property. If you specify a scalable dimension, you must also specify a resource ID.
-
ecs:service:DesiredCount- The desired task count of an ECS service. -
elasticmapreduce:instancegroup:InstanceCount- The instance count of an EMR Instance Group. -
ec2:spot-fleet-request:TargetCapacity- The target capacity of a Spot Fleet. -
appstream:fleet:DesiredCapacity- The desired capacity of an AppStream 2.0 fleet. -
dynamodb:table:ReadCapacityUnits- The provisioned read capacity for a DynamoDB table. -
dynamodb:table:WriteCapacityUnits- The provisioned write capacity for a DynamoDB table. -
dynamodb:index:ReadCapacityUnits- The provisioned read capacity for a DynamoDB global secondary index. -
dynamodb:index:WriteCapacityUnits- The provisioned write capacity for a DynamoDB global secondary index. -
rds:cluster:ReadReplicaCount- The count of Aurora Replicas in an Aurora DB cluster. Available for Aurora MySQL-compatible edition and Aurora PostgreSQL-compatible edition. -
sagemaker:variant:DesiredInstanceCount- The number of EC2 instances for a SageMaker model endpoint variant. -
custom-resource:ResourceType:Property- The scalable dimension for a custom resource provided by your own application or service. -
comprehend:document-classifier-endpoint:DesiredInferenceUnits- The number of inference units for an Amazon Comprehend document classification endpoint. -
comprehend:entity-recognizer-endpoint:DesiredInferenceUnits- The number of inference units for an Amazon Comprehend entity recognizer endpoint. -
lambda:function:ProvisionedConcurrency- The provisioned concurrency for a Lambda function. -
cassandra:table:ReadCapacityUnits- The provisioned read capacity for an Amazon Keyspaces table. -
cassandra:table:WriteCapacityUnits- The provisioned write capacity for an Amazon Keyspaces table. -
kafka:broker-storage:VolumeSize- The provisioned volume size (in GiB) for brokers in an Amazon MSK cluster. -
elasticache:replication-group:NodeGroups- The number of node groups for an Amazon ElastiCache replication group. -
elasticache:replication-group:Replicas- The number of replicas per node group for an Amazon ElastiCache replication group. -
neptune:cluster:ReadReplicaCount- The count of read replicas in an Amazon Neptune DB cluster. -
sagemaker:variant:DesiredProvisionedConcurrency- The provisioned concurrency for a SageMaker Serverless endpoint. -
sagemaker:inference-component:DesiredCopyCount- The number of copies across an endpoint for a SageMaker inference component.
If the service returns an enum value that is not available in the current SDK version,
scalableDimensionwill returnScalableDimension.UNKNOWN_TO_SDK_VERSION. The raw value returned by the service is available fromscalableDimensionAsString().- Returns:

maxResults
public final Integer maxResults()
The maximum number of scalable targets. This value can be between 1 and 50. The default value is 50.
If this parameter is used, the operation returns up to
MaxResultsresults at a time, along with aNextTokenvalue. To get the next set of results, include theNextTokenvalue in a subsequent call. If this parameter is not used, the operation returns up to 50 results and aNextTokenvalue, if applicable.- Returns:

includeNotScaledActivities
public final Boolean includeNotScaledActivities()
Specifies whether to include activities that aren't scaled (not scaled activities) in the response. Not scaled activities are activities that aren't completed or started for various reasons, such as preventing infinite scaling loops. For help interpreting the not scaled reason details in the response, see Scaling activities for Application Auto Scaling.
